With its cutting-edge circuit and capsule design, the LCT 540 S features an impressive dynamic range of 132 dB to capture everything from loud to subtle. You won’t hear the self-noise of the mic even after heavily compressing the signal.
Material recorded with the LCT 540 S is fit for extreme processing.
To measure the self-noise of the LCT 540 S, we built a unique device. It's ten times more massive than conventional ones, weighing over 4500 kg or 9900 lbs in total. This amount of mass will dampen frequencies up to a 1/10,000th of their sound pressure. The frequency range from 20 Hz to 20,000 Hz is dampened by 60 dB, up to 80 dB on the higher frequencies.
A cardioid polar pattern picks up sound coming from the front of the mic. This makes it perfect to focus on a single instrument or your vocals in your studio.

Attributes
Product Details
|
Properties
- Acoustical operating principle: Pressure gradient transducer, externally polarized
- Transducer Ø: 25 mm, 1 in
- Polar pattern: Cardioid
- Sensitivity: 41 mV/Pa, -28 dBV/Pa
- Equivalent noise level: 4 dB (A)
- Max. SPL for 0.5 % THD: 136 dBSPL, 0 dB pre-attenuation
- Signal / noise ratio: 90 dB (A)
- Dynamic range: 132 dB (A)
Pre-attenuation pad:
- 0 dB
- 6 dB
- 12 dB
Low-cut filter:
- linear
- 80 Hz (6 dB/oct)
- 160 Hz (6 dB/oct)
- Internal impedance: 68 Ω
- Supply voltage: 48 V ± 4 V
- Current consumption: 3.6 mA
- Mic enclosure: Zinc die cast
- Connector: Gold-plated 3-pin XLR
